Everyone has different tastes. My wife and I both like very flavorful and spicy foods. We ordered the fried chicken dinner, two of the crazy corn (corn on the cob with different sauces drizzled over it), a chicken burrito and a steak burrito. The fried chicken and crazy corn we're excellent and we highly recommend those. The burritos were very large, Chipotle style, much bigger than we were expecting from the pictures so the portion size is big. The rest of the food we found to be rather bland though. Maybe you have to ask for spicier but they didn't ask either. The steak in steak burrito was rather tough but nicely char grilled. Both the chicken and steak burritos were otherwise fairly bland. The side of salsa also didn't have much flavor and almost no spice. The vegetable salad, cooked peas and carrots in a cream sauce also didn't have much flavor. The black beans also don't have any seasoning. So overall the quality of the food was good but we were just hoping for some more bold flavors. If you order from here we'd also recommend the hor chatta. It's a very refreshing drink with cinnamon, vanilla, and coconut flavors

I was looking for something authentic but not too far out of my comfort zone and close to the house, so I tried Pollo Shaddai. It exceeded expectations! I got their signature dish, pollo shaddai, and while it wasn't completely unique from other fried chickens it was definitely delicious. The chicken legs are HUGE! The chicken skin is crispy and doesn't slide. The batter is a little sweet, but good. Just enough to remind you you're eating Guatemalan food. They also are open later than most restaurants in this part of town. So if you are looking for a spin on fried chicken while supporting local business, I definitely recommend Pollo Shaddai.
